I'm working on category page, and try to sort the products collection by Special Price.
I've override setCollection() of \Magento\Catalog\Block\Product\ProductList\Toolbar enter image description here

And the result is the only sort for Normal price (not including Special Price): enter image description here

So my solution is Left Join with catalog_product_entity_decimal table (this table is using for store Special Price, also store Normal Price as well, 149.0000 is normal price, and 120.0000 is special price). enter image description here enter image description here

And I print the query, and got this:

SELECT `e`.*, `cat_index`.`position` AS `cat_index_position`, `price_index`.`price`, `price_index`.`tax_class_id`, `price_index`.`final_price`, IF(price_index.tier_price IS NOT NULL, LEAST(price_index.min_price, price_index.tier_price), price_index.min_price) AS `minimal_price`, `price_index`.`min_price`, `price_index`.`max_price`, `price_index`.`tier_price`, `catalog_product_entity_decimal`.`value` AS `special_price` FROM `catalog_product_entity` AS `e`
 INNER JOIN `catalog_category_product_index` AS `cat_index` ON cat_index.product_id=e.entity_id AND cat_index.store_id=1 AND cat_index.visibility IN(2, 4) AND cat_index.category_id='127'
 INNER JOIN `catalog_product_index_price` AS `price_index` ON price_index.entity_id = e.entity_id AND price_index.website_id = '1' AND price_index.customer_group_id = 0
 LEFT JOIN `catalog_product_entity_decimal` ON e.entity_id = catalog_product_entity_decimal.entity_id WHERE (attribute_id = 78 or attribute_id = 77) AND (catalog_product_entity_decimal.store_id = 0) GROUP BY `entity_id` ORDER BY `special_price` desc, `price` desc

But with this, the GROUP BY affected before ORDER BY, and ruin my result.
Its remove the 120.0000 and only show the 149.0000 in query result

If I remove the GROUP BY, it will show both, but the Magento code will error with "Already exists Entity Id".

If there is any way to make GROUP BY go after ORDER BY? Or better way to solve the problems?

  • Hello @fudu I have tested this in 2.4.1 and this->_collection->setOrder('price', 'desc'); is working as expected. But on the listing page, it shows final_price instead of minimal_price. For the sorting, they use a minimal price. This is the reason why the front end got confused. So I create a plugin for Magento\Catalog\Model\Product and return MinimalPrice for afterGetSpecialPrice.
